Method

Prepare and Sear

  1. 1

    Trim and season

    Pat the chuck roast dry with paper towels. Trim any excessive fat if desired but leave some for flavor. Combine kosher salt, black pepper, smoked paprika, ground cumin, and dried oregano; rub the spice mix all over the roast to coat evenly.

  2. 2

    Heat and sear

    Heat a large Dutch oven or heavy-bottomed pot over medium-high heat and add the olive oil. When the oil shimmers, sear the roast for 3–4 minutes per side until a deep brown crust forms. Work in batches if necessary to avoid crowding. Remove the roast to a plate.

Build the Cooking Liquid

  1. 3

    Reduce heat to medium. Add the chopped onion to the pot and cook, stirring occasionally, until softened and starting to brown, about 5–6 minutes. Add minced garlic and cook until fragrant, about 30 seconds.

  2. 4

    Stir in brown sugar, soy sauce, Worcestershire sauce and apple cider vinegar; scrape up any browned bits from the bottom of the pot with a wooden spoon (deglaze). Pour in the beef broth and crushed tomatoes and add the bay leaves and red pepper flakes. Bring the liquid to a gentle simmer.

Braise

  1. 5

    Oven or stovetop braise

    Return the seared roast to the pot, nestling it into the liquid so it's at least two-thirds submerged. Bring the liquid back up to a simmer. Cover the pot with a tight-fitting lid and transfer to a 300°F (150°C) oven, or reduce heat on the stovetop to low so the liquid maintains a gentle simmer.

  2. 6

    Braise until the beef is fork-tender and easily pulls apart, about 3 to 3 1/2 hours depending on roast size. Check once about halfway through to ensure the liquid hasn’t evaporated; add up to 1/2 cup additional beef broth or water if needed.

Shred and Finish

  1. 7

    Carefully remove the roast from the pot onto a cutting board or large platter. Use two forks to shred the beef into bite-sized pieces, discarding any excessive fat or connective tissue. Reserve cooking liquid.

  2. 8

    Skim off any excess fat from the surface of the pot liquid with a spoon. Return the shredded beef to the pot and stir to combine with the sauce. Simmer uncovered over low heat for 10–15 minutes to allow the shredded beef to absorb the sauce and thicken slightly. Adjust seasoning with additional salt and pepper to taste.

  3. 9

    Stir in chopped cilantro or parsley if using, and squeeze a little lime over the meat before serving. Serve hot with lime wedges alongside tortillas, rice, or in sandwiches.
